Background on engagement at ACC
Engagement is about what we each do every day to create an environment where we can al do our
best. Our engagement surveys are a way of assessing how connected our people are to their work,
team, and what we’re trying to achieve together at ACC.
ACC cares deeply about the engagement of our people. When we’re engaged, we’re much more likely to
enjoy our work, do great work, stretch our skil s, play to our strengths, and achieve more.
Engagement is something everyone at ACC can influence, and the biggest influence on engagement is
the immediate team
. That's why we run employment engagement surveys to measure how our people
are feeling about working at ACC, and specifical y ask about things that we think may be of concern to
them.
When results are available, we encourage al teams across the organisation to have conversations about
what’s working wel and what actions they can take to improve things that are important to them and
that we can work on together to make ACC even better.
Overal engagement at ACC has remained stable over recent years, with improvements in some specific
areas.
Employee Engagement Survey
This annual survey helps us to measure overal engagement, that is, ‘how our people feel’ about our
workplace and if they have the support, feedback and resources they need to perform.
This al ows us to track our progress, celebrate our successes and for teams to identify where to put
attention to maintain or improve their engagement.
There are 12 key questions which is why it is sometimes cal ed ‘Q12’. We also ask additional ACC
questions to gather insights specific to our organisation.

Employee survey that focuses on job security
ACC does not conduct specific surveys that relate to job security. As such we are declining this part of
your request, under section 18(e) of the Act, as the information does not exist.
